Chimney inspection services typically involve a thorough examination of a chimney’s interior and exterior components to identify potential issues. Professionals use specialized tools, such as cameras and brushes, to assess the condition of the flue, chimney liner, mortar, and other structural elements. This process helps detect problems like creosote buildup, cracks, blockages, or deterioration that could compromise the chimney’s safety and efficiency. Regular inspections are recommended to ensure that the chimney functions properly and to prevent small issues from developing into costly repairs or hazards.
These services are essential in addressing common chimney-related problems that can pose safety risks or reduce heating efficiency. For instance, creosote accumulation can increase the risk of chimney fires, while cracks or damaged liners can lead to leaks or allow dangerous gases to escape into the living space. Inspections also help identify obstructions such as bird nests or debris that may obstruct proper venting. By catching these issues early, property owners can avoid potential hazards and maintain the safe operation of their fireplaces, wood stoves, or heating systems.

What is involved in a chimney inspection? A chimney inspection typically includes examining the interior and exterior of the chimney, checking for damage, obstructions, creosote buildup, and assessing the overall condition of the chimney components.
How often should chimney inspections be performed? It is recommended to have a chimney inspection at least once a year, especially before the heating season begins or after any significant weather events.
What are signs that a chimney needs inspection or repair? Signs include smoke backup, unpleasant odors, visible damage or deterioration, excess creosote buildup, or if the chimney has experienced a recent storm or fire.
Can a chimney inspection identify potential fire hazards? Yes, a thorough inspection can identify creosote buildup, cracks, or blockages that could pose fire risks if not addressed.
